What is the average cost of housing in Cologne?
If you are thinking about moving to Cologne, cost of living in probably a key consideration. Expats commented about the cost of housing...
"The cost of housing in Cologne varies depending on the size and location of the property. Generally, the average cost of renting an apartment in Cologne is around €800 to €1,200 per month, while the average cost of buying a property is around €3,000 to €4,000 per square meter," remarked another expat in Cologne, Germany.
